XCLKOUT
O/Z
Output clock derived from SYSCLKOUT. XCLKOUT is either the same frequency, one-
half the frequency, or one-fourth the frequency of SYSCLKOUT. This is controlled by
bits 1:0 (XCLKOUTDIV) in the XCLK register. At reset, XCLKOUT = SYSCLKOUT/4.
The XCLKOUT signal can be turned off by setting XCLKOUTDIV to 3. The mux control
for GPIO18 must also be set to XCLKOUT for this signal to propogate to the pin.

XCLKIN
I
External Oscillator Input. The path from this pin to the clock block is not gated by the
mux function of this pin. Care must be taken not to enable this path for clocking if it is
being used for the other peripheral functions.
